What is Grain Free Canned Cat Food?
Grain free canned cat food is an alternative to traditional canned cat food that does not contain any grains. This type of food can be beneficial for cats that have allergies or sensitivities to grains, as well as cats on a weight-loss diet.
Grain free canned cat food is made from a variety of proteins such as fish, turkey, and beef, as well as fruits and vegetables. Additionally, it often contains added vitamins and minerals for optimal health.
Benefits of Grain Free Canned Cat Food
Grain free canned cat food can provide several benefits for cats. It can help cats with grain allergies or sensitivities by reducing the risk of an allergic reaction.
Additionally, it can be helpful for cats on a weight-loss diet because the lack of grains in the food means fewer calories while still providing adequate amounts of protein and other nutrients. By reducing the amount of carbohydrates in the diet, cats may be able to lose weight more effectively than with traditional canned foods containing grains. Furthermore, grain free foods are often lower in carbohydrates than traditional grain-based foods, which can help reduce insulin levels in diabetic cats.
Drawbacks of Grain Free Canned Cat Food
While grain free diets have many benefits for cats with allergies or sensitivities to grains and those on a weight-loss diet, they do come with some drawbacks. First, they may be more expensive than traditional canned foods containing grains due to the higher cost of protein sources like fish and turkey compared to grains like corn or wheat.
Second, they may not provide enough dietary fiber for some cats who need extra fiber in their diets due to health issues such as feline constipation or hairballs. Finally, grain free diets may not provide enough carbohydrates for some cats who require them for energy production and other bodily functions.
